A Planned Parenthood affiliate suggested that America needs a Disney princess role model who has had an abortion, Tuesday in a now-deleted tweet.
“We need a Disney princess who’s had an abortion,” said the tweet from Planned Parenthood Keystone located in eastern Pennsylvania. “We need a Disney princess who’s pro-choice. We need a Disney princess who’s an undocumented immigrant. We need a Disney princess who’s actually a union worker. We need a Disney princess who’s trans.”
The account with around 900 followers eventually deleted the tweet, but many Twitters users took screenshots and continued to share the image.

The tweet follows a meme format that satirizes what attributes future Disney princesses should have. Most are jokes about how fictional Disney characters could be more life-like.

Planned Parenthood Keystone received $1.7 million dollars from the federal government in 2015, according to a recent report from the Government Accountability Office.
Planned Parenthood For America, the national organization, insists the federal funding is not used to provide abortions, but is for education and other medical procedures. PPFA performed 328,348 abortions in 2015, according to the GAO.
